Background/Purpose of the Study Doxycycline is an antibiotic used for infection prevention before surgical pregnancy termination, and a side effect of it is nausea/vomiting. The investigators' study explores whether or not taking the anti-emetic ondansetron prior to doxycycline decreases rates of nausea/vomiting. Patients enrolled in the investigators' study will take either ondansetron or a placebo before they take doxycycline to see if ondansetron decreases their nausea/vomiting. Reducing nausea/vomiting may prevent more infections, and decrease the rates of general anesthesia, patient risks and hospital costs. Decreasing nausea/vomiting will also improve patient experience.
Study Design This will be a randomized controlled trial. Data will be collected by administrating surveys and a log where patients will record the timing of their medications and episodes of nausea/vomiting. The primary outcome is nausea/vomiting after taking the anti-emetic/placebo and doxycycline. 400 eligible patients will be enrolled over two years, 200 in the intervention group and 200 in the placebo group.
Rationale for Study Design A randomized controlled trial will be used to determine the effects of the anti-emetic ondansetron on rates of nausea/vomiting.
Subject Characteristics Patients will be pregnant females, 18-45 years old, who are undergoing surgical termination of pregnancy.
Design 1-2 days before the procedure, patients will complete a demographic questionnaire and a survey about symptoms of nausea/vomiting. They will use a log to record symptoms they experience between taking the anti-emetic/placebo and when they present for their procedure. When patients come to the hospital, they will fill out a repeat survey rating their nausea/vomiting.

入选标准
- •Pregnant women seeking care at the University of Rochester's Women's Health Practice Family Planning Clinic
- •Undergoing second trimester surgical termination of pregnancy
- •Proficient in reading, writing, and comprehending English
- •Able to give informed consent
排除标准
- •Not proficient in reading, writing, or comprehending English
- •Not able to give informed consent
- •Already taking antiemetics
- •Doxycycline allergy
- •Hyperemesis gravidarum
- •History of gastroparesis or cyclical vomiting
- •Unable to swallow pills
研究组 & 干预措施
Placebo
160 Patients will randomly be assigned, using sealed numbered opaque envelopes to receive placebo tablet 30 minutes prior to taking 200mg PO doxycycline
干预措施: Placebo (Drug)
Ondansetron
160 Patients will randomly be assigned, using sealed numbered opaque envelopes to receive 8mg ondansetron tablet 30 minutes prior to taking 200mg PO doxycycline
干预措施: Ondansetron (Drug)
